The Chemical Versatility of 2-Aminophenol: From Dyes to Organic Synthesis
In the realm of organic chemistry, certain molecules possess a unique versatility that makes them indispensable across various industries. 2-Aminophenol (CAS 95-55-6) is one such compound, celebrated for its dual functionality as a reactive intermediate in dye manufacturing and a foundational building block in complex organic synthesis.
Understanding the Chemistry of 2-Aminophenol
The chemical structure of 2-Aminophenol, featuring both an amine (-NH2) and a hydroxyl (-OH) group in an ortho position on a benzene ring, endows it with a rich reactivity profile. This arrangement allows it to participate in a wide array of chemical transformations, making it a sought-after raw material for specialized chemical production.
As a dye intermediate, its ability to undergo diazotization and coupling reactions is fundamental. These processes are essential for creating azo dyes, which form the largest and most diverse group of synthetic colorants. The ortho positioning of the functional groups also facilitates the formation of metal-complex dyes, renowned for their superior fastness properties, making them ideal for demanding applications like high-quality textile dyeing and automotive finishes.
Beyond coloration, 2-Aminophenol is a pivotal component in organic synthesis. Its reactive sites can be modified to build intricate molecular architectures, including heterocyclic compounds. These structures are often found in pharmaceuticals, agrochemicals, and advanced materials, underscoring the compound's broad impact. For instance, it serves as a precursor for synthesizing biologically active molecules and functional materials.

Applications in Focus: Beyond Color
While its role as a dye intermediate is well-established, 2-Aminophenol also finds utility in less obvious applications. It is utilized as a test reagent for metals like gold and silver, and it has historical use in photographic development. This diverse application spectrum highlights its chemical adaptability.
